Carved Stone Lamp Niche From Dungarpur - 18th Century
These Indian lamp niches are hand carved from the local Dungarpur greenstone, they were normally used beside doorways with oil lamps or candles. These niches date to the 18th century and are from Dungarpur in Southern Rajasthan. Even without candles they look very decorative on a wall or to light a garden pathway at night. They can also be hung or embedded into a wall.
